Alexandross Hostel - Puerto Vallarta
20.60378, -105.23429The 3-star Alexandross Hostel, located a mere 5 minutes' walk from Centro Cultural Cuale, features Wi-Fi in public areas.
Location
Nearby shopping destinations comprise Plaza Principal (0.7 km) and Galerias Vallarta (7 km) for visitors to explore. The hostel is merely a 6-minute walk from Old Vallarta and a short distance from Kathleen Carrillo Galleries.
Lic. Gustavo Diaz Ordaz airport is 15 km from this hostel, and T 01 route bus stop is nearly 10 minutes' walk away.
Rooms
Offering air conditioning, the rooms have high-speed internet for guests' entertainment. To enhance guest convenience, hair dryers and bath sheets are provided in the bathrooms.
Eat & Drink
El Palomar de los Gonzalez offers Latin American dishes and is located approximately a 5-minute walk from the property. Other facilities offered at the hostel include a communal kitchen.

My wife and I had a great experience staying at Alexandross Hostel. the premises were beautiful, with a three-story building and a cool rooftop terrace where we could relax and enjoy the fresh air. the rooms were spacious and comfortable, especially the second and third rooms we stayed in, which had plenty of furniture for storing our belongings. the shared kitchen was kept clean, and we appreciated the free drinking water, especially when the water shut off. the price was a real bargain, and the shared bathrooms were clean and easily accessible. the location was convenient, with many delicious restaurants nearby and easy access to Muertos Beach and bus stops for other beaches.
The free breakfast of pancakes, fruit, and coffee was a great perk, although the WiFi was a bit spotty for us. Cons: Nothing, all good 👍.
